QA Automation Engineer - GenAI

Job Title:QA Automation Engineer - GenAI Experience
Location: Burgess Hill - 5 days per week onsite
Salary/Rate: £295 per day inside IR35
Start Date: 03/08/2026
Job Type: Contract - 6 months

Company Introduction
We have an exciting opportunity now available with one of our sector-leading financial services clients! They are currently looking for an experienced QA Automation Engineer with GenAI knowledge to join their team for a six-month contract.

Job Responsibilities/Objectives

We are seeking a highly skilled QA Automation Engineer with expertise in Generative AI, modern automation frameworks, and hands-on AI experience. The ideal candidate will drive quality assurance initiatives using cutting-edge technologies and AI-powered testing solutions.

Design, develop, and maintain automated test frameworks using Python, JavaScript, and Playwright
Implement AI-powered testing solutions to enhance test coverage and efficiency
Create and execute API tests using RestAssured or Karate frameworks
Collaborate with development teams to ensure quality throughout the SDLC
Analyze test results and provide actionable insights
Mentor junior team members on automation best practices
Contribute to continuous improvement of testing processes
